Our verdict is Pathogenic. The variant received 12 ACMG points: 12P and 0B. PM1PM2PP5_Very_Strong
The NM_005271.5(GLUD1):c.1519C>T(p.His507Tyr) variant causes a missense change involving the alteration of a conserved nucleotide. The variant was absent in control chromosomes in GnomAD project. Variant has been reported in ClinVar as Likely pathogenic (★★).

Hyperinsulinism-hyperammonemia syndrome Pathogenic:3
This variant is also known as p.H454Y. ClinVar contains an entry for this variant (Variation ID: 16121). Algorithms developed to predict the effect of missense changes on protein structure and function are either unavailable or do not agree on the potential impact of this missense change (SIFT: "Not Available"; PolyPhen-2: "Benign"; Align-GVGD: "Not Available"). For these reasons, this variant has been classified as Pathogenic. This missense change has been observed in individual(s) with familial hyperinsulinism-hyperammonemia syndrome (PMID: 9571225, 26839063, 30252420; Invitae). In at least one individual the variant was observed to be de novo. This sequence change replaces histidine, which is basic and polar, with tyrosine, which is neutral and polar, at codon 507 of the GLUD1 protein (p.His507Tyr). This variant is not present in population databases (gnomAD no frequency). -

not provided Pathogenic:1
Published functional studies demonstrate greater residual enzyme activity that results in decreased sensitivity to GTP-induced inhibition (PMID: 9571255); In silico analysis supports that this missense variant has a deleterious effect on protein structure/function; Not observed at significant frequency in large population cohorts (gnomAD); This variant is associated with the following publications: (PMID: 30367518, 37520762, 38673928, 30352420, 36721237, 26839063, 12475785, 21130127, 16574664, 23281078, 28165182, 9571255, 25024374) -
